This bagless canister vacuum lets you clean carpet, hard floors, upholstery, drapes, and other surfaces. The variable speed control lets you create the perfect amount of suction and the bagless dirt cup is easy to empty.

As for using this one, yes, everything it sucks up, you have to eventually dump out yourself one way or the other. It is powerful but every single bit of stuff it picks up does cause some amount of blockage and suction is affected.

There are basically four things to do, as often as you need to.

1. Dump out the canister.
2. Pull out the long fibers like hair and carpet from the cylindrical catch in the canister.
3. Clean the white cotton (?) ridged small particle filter in the canister.
4. Clean the spongy black filter behind the white one in the canister.

You do not need a Hazmat room or suit to do this unless you have hazardous materials on your floor. Everything in that vacuum came off of your floor. I'd recommend taking it outside with your trash can and doing all four often so you keep maximum performance. I basically just vacuum, dump, pull, pop off, tap, and blow. That cleans the floor, canister, fiber catch, removes and cleans the white filter, and cleans the sponge filter.
